Venture capital, targeting high growth potential businesses, is
one of the best means of securing the economic recovery of the West
Midlands, a leading financial figure has claimed.
Brian Blakemore, Chairman of venture capital fund manager Midven
and one of the UK's leading experts in venture capital, has said
that supporting the region's best high growth potential businesses
with funding and support will enable the West Midlands to counter
the depressed trading following the recession.
Writing in Review, the firm's new publication, Mr Blakemore said
that Midven had been appointed to manage two additional West
Midlands focused funds bringing to five the total number under
active management enabling the company to continue investing to
support some of the UK's most innovative companies.
"We have invested in 14 new companies in the last twelve months
and continue to invest in our portfolio and support them in raising
additional funding from other investors. The total raised from
third party investors, both institutions and business angels, by
Midven's portfolio now stands in excess of £150m," he
said.
"Our team has also doubled in size, with the appointments of
graduates, new investment executives for both of the new funds and,
for the first time, an in-house lawyer and accountant."
Tony Stott, chief executive of Birmingham-based Midven which
provides funding and support to early-stage companies and growing
small and medium sized enterprises, said that it was the firm's
strong investment track record over the last 10 years which enabled
it to successfully manage two new funds.
"As a team we are immensely proud of the work which has been
delivered, and winning two new bids last year was a real
achievement for everyone involved," he said.
Mr Stott said Midven continued to be focused on investment in
the West Midlands.
"It is excellent that the funds we have to invest are targeted
at the West Midlands region - helping to improve the local economy
and ensuring that small businesses with big ideas have access to
the funds that will help them expand and move forward more
quickly."
